Book Description

March 1, 1996
As the deadly, self-proclaimed "Patriot" stalks the virtual reality computer Net, only one man-virtual reality programmer and committed Christian Ethan Hamilton-has the professional expertise, conviction, and supernatural guidance to pursue the high-tech serial killer who uses seemingly-accidental cyberspace power-surges to eliminate his victims in the spiritual technothriller Virtually Eliminated.

At first blush the idea of a Christian cyber-thriller may seem to be an oxymoron, but in the hands of Jefferson Scott, it's not. Scott's first novel, Virtually Eliminated (more correctly Virtu@lly.eliminated) deftly blends page-turner excitement with serious spiritual issues. The premise is a virtual reality programmer who finds himself on the trail of a cyberspace killer who calls himself Patriot. Patriot is using the computer networks to execute people he determines are acting against America's best interests. The "adventure" turns personal when Patriot goes after the protagonist through his son. From there, the chase is on through the twists and turns of the virtual web. So where's the religious tie-in? Just this. What happens when you find that your hobby or special interest is taking first place over things that you know SHOULD come first (i.e. family, relationships, faith)? What happens when they become an addiction? That what Scott's protagonist wrestles with. His interest in his virtual world is pushing out his family and God. Finally, he has to make a choice. But what if disregarding the choice seems to be the best way to save his son? Warning! Don't enter this book if you are unwilling to face your own "addictions" and life choices. If you do, you are reducing this to a great techno-thriller and missing out on some of the greatest satisfactions this book can offer. (And don't worry, Scott's religious messages are in no way "preachy" and work seemlessly into the narrative.) Virtu@lly.eliminated is a real page-turner and, quite possibly a life-changing experience (if you're willing to risk it). A great first novel from a very promising author.
